Instructions:
Prepare the Crust:
In a medium bowl, combine the crushed vanilla wafer crumbs and melted butter. Stir until well combined and the crumbs are moistened.
Press the mixture evenly into the bottom of a 9×13 inch baking dish.
Place the crust in the refrigerator while you prepare the other layers to help it set.
Make the Cream Cheese Layer:
In a large bowl, beat the softened cream cheese and powdered sugar with an electric mixer until smooth and creamy.
Gently fold in half (about 4 ounces) of the thawed whipped topping until no streaks remain.
Spread this cream cheese mixture evenly over the chilled vanilla wafer crust.
Make the Pudding Layer:
In a separate large bowl, whisk together the instant vanilla pudding mix and cold milk for about 2-3 minutes, until the pudding starts to thicken.
Let it sit for 5 minutes to fully set.
Assemble the Lush:
Banana Layer: Arrange a single layer of sliced bananas over the cream cheese layer in the baking dish.
Pudding Layer: Carefully spread the prepared vanilla pudding evenly over the banana slices.
Final Whipped Topping Layer: Spread the remaining half (about 4 ounces) of the thawed whipped topping over the top of the pudding layer.
Chill:
Cover the baking dish loosely with plastic wrap.
Refrigerate for at least 4 hours, or preferably overnight, to allow the layers to set completely and the flavors to meld.
Garnish and Serve:
Just before serving, you can optionally garnish the top with a few whole vanilla wafers or a few fresh banana slices (tossed lightly in lemon juice to prevent browning, if desired).
Cut into squares and serve cold.
